The Guardian’s Fund was created to secure and administer funds on behalf of particular individuals, including minors (those under the age of 18), those who are unable to handle their own affairs, and the people who are missing. The majority of the funds for the Guardian’s Fund come from inheritances. The Public Investment Commission generally manages the Guardian’s Fund investments, which are annually audited. Sassa (South Africa Social Security Agency) is a South African national agency established in April 2005. The primary purpose of this agency was to administer social security funding and distribute social grants across the state. so that these grants help people improve their standard of living and reduce the rate of poverty.
